NEAL v. NEAL

No. 45138.

217 So.2d 639 (1969)

Sue Carolyn Richie NEAL v. Richard W. NEAL.

Supreme Court of Mississippi.

January 13, 1969.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

H. Lanier B. Foote, A.F. Summer, Jackson, for appellant.

Richard E. Stratton, III, Brookhaven, for appellee.


GILLESPIE, Presiding Justice:

Richard W. Neal filed a bill of complaint against Sue Carolyn Richie Neal in the Chancery Court of Lincoln County for divorce and custody of their two minor children.
